The foundation stone of a newly constructed building was laid in Sutradhar Para of Paschim Chandrapur to store used plastic products in Chandrapur Gram Panchayat area with the goal of re-producing new products and reducing environmental pollution by recycling the discarded plastics. Tripura Assembly Speaker and Dharmanagar MLA Vishwabandhu Sen and others were present.
